"Prominent kit airplane manufacturer Zenith Aircraft will be hosting its 34th annual Zenith Homecoming fly-in event at the company’s factory located at the Mexico Memorial Airport (KMYJ) in Missouri on September 19-20," reported Plane and Pilot magazine (August 27, 2025).

"The Open Hangar Days & Fly-In event gives Zenith customers the chance to fly with their completed kitbuilt planes to the factory that originally manufactured the aircraft’s parts and components and connect with like-minded homebuilders looking to further their knowledge in the kit building industry.

"The event’s first day will consist of educational seminars and workshops related to airframe, engine, and avionics preparation. ...attendees will come away with a further understanding of all the choices available to those building and finishing their own aircraft.

"While Zenith has garnered a long-standing reputation for their short take-off and landing (STOL) aircraft kits like the STOL CH 701 and STOL CH 750 models, the company has looked to foster a community of fellow builders, going as far to state, “When you buy a kit from Zenith Aircraft Company, you are not just buying a product, you are joining a family.”

The Zenith Homecoming is presented by the Chris Heintz Foundation, Inc., a nonprofit organization to promote the aircraft designs of aeronautical engineer Chris Heintz (1938 - 2021) through education and support of the Zenith homebuilt aircraft community. The Zenith Homecoming is also sponsored by Aircraft Spruce & Specialty, and supported in part by many other great aviation companies dedicated to promoting homebuilt (kit) aviation.

As in past years, there is free camping at the airport (with your plane or camper), and food and refreshments are available onsite during the event.

We have a hands-on kit building workshop class scheduled immediately before the Zenith Homecoming, on September 17th and 18th. Experience what it takes to build your own airplane by participating at an upcoming hands-on workshop class and learn about the skills and tools needed to build your own. The hands-on workshop experience at the Zenith factory also includes a factory tour of the newly expanded kit production facilities and a demo flight. Participants "graduate" the Zenith workshop class upon completing construction of their own aircraft rudder tail section for one of Zenith Aircraft Company's popular kit aircraft designs, including the high-wing Zenith CH 750 series or the sleek low-wing Zenith CH 650 cruiser. The Zenith hands-on workshop is an excellent way to learn about building your own kit aircraft and about the many advantages of owning and flying an airplane that you’ve built yourself. For many, building an aircraft is a very rewarding experience, and today’s modern kits make it easier and quicker than ever to build.

Workshop fees are just $375.00 (or $425 for the CH 750 Super Duty model) and include the complete rudder kit for a Zenith aircraft. Additional participants (spouse or other family members) are encouraged to attend and can participate at no extra cost.
